The business section of the Isle of Man Today newspaper reported this week that Internet gambling is the fastest growing sector of the Manx economy, bucking the economic slowdown trend with the prospect of new businesses and new jobs being created on the island over the next few years.
More than 360 jobs have been created in the past three years, the newspaper reports, with some of the biggest names in the online gambling industry including Microgaming, PokerStars and Playtech setting up head offices.
The report reveals that there are currently 13 licence holders with eight new licences issued in 2008 and two more operators due to go live shortly. Another 10 applications are with the Gambling Supervision Commission for approval and 10 more are at various stages of preparing an application.

The settlement negotiations are taking place between PartyGaming and the US Justice department. The company's founder has recently plead guilty to illegal Internet gambling and has forfeited $300 million.
PartyGaming has said they have no plans on paying the US anywhere near that figure. They are, however, willing to pay something to be cleared of any wrongdoing they might have been involved in.
